Treking for Beginners: Necessary Tips for Your Initial Trip
Hiking is an outstanding method to connect with nature, improve your physical wellness, and check out breathtaking landscapes. If you're brand-new to hiking, starting can really feel a bit overwhelming. What should you bring? How do you prepare? What happens if you obtain shed? Don't stress-- this guide will certainly cover everything you need to recognize to have a safe and satisfying first hiking experience.

1. Pick the Right Route
For newbies, selecting a very easy and well-marked trail is necessary. Look for tracks that are:

Brief in distance (1-- 3 miles is a great begin).
Properly maintained with clear courses.
Relatively flat with very little elevation gain.
Near home so you can return quickly if required.
Some good beginner tracks include local nature gets, state parks, or easy national park tracks.

2. Wear the Right Gear.
Putting on the incorrect apparel or shoes can make treking awkward and also hazardous. Right here's what you require:.

Treking footwear or route joggers: Stay clear of normal tennis shoes, as they don't supply adequate grasp and assistance.
Moisture-wicking garments: Avoid cotton, as it retains moisture and can create chafing.
Layers: Weather can transform swiftly, so bring a light jacket.
Hat and sunglasses: Secure yourself from the sun.
3. Load the Basics.
Always bring a tiny backpack with these treking basics:.

Water: Bring at least 1 liter for short walks, more for longer ones.
Snacks: Power bars, nuts, or dried out fruit will keep you stimulated.
Map or general practitioner: Don't rely upon your phone alone-- bring a printed map as a back-up.
Emergency treatment set: Include band-aids, disinfectant wipes, and any type of personal medicines.
Sunscreen and insect repellent: Protect your skin from sunburn and bug attacks.
4. Know Basic Route Rules.
Adhering to hiking decorum guarantees a favorable experience for everyone:.

Accept uphill hikers when coming down.
Remain on the route to avoid harmful nature.
Load out what you pack in-- never leave garbage behind.
Regard wild animals-- do not feed or come close to animals.
5. Check the Climate.
Constantly check the weather forecast prior to heading out. Avoid hiking in severe heat, storms, or foggy conditions, as they can be hazardous.

6. Trek with a Pal.
If it's your initial walk, opt for a close friend or a team. Not only is it safer, but it also makes the experience extra pleasurable.

7. Speed Yourself and Take Breaks.
Don't hurry-- treking isn't a race! Stroll at a comfy speed and take breaks to enjoy the scenery and catch your breath.

8. Keep Safe.
Inform a person your strategy: Let a buddy or family member know where you're click here going and when you'll be back.
Remain on significant tracks: Obtaining shed is a typical concern for beginners.
Recognize your environments: Watch for route markers, wild animals, and altering climate.
